### Legal Landscape of Marijuana Seeds Across Asia
Before purchasing cannabis seeds, it's essential to understand the legal framework in your specific country. Laws regarding cannabis cultivation and use vary greatly in this region:
- **Thailand**: Leading the charge with progressive cannabis laws, this country has legalized medical cannabis and allows home cultivation under certain conditions.
- **India**: While weed remains regulated, traditional use of bhang and hemp is culturally accepted in some regions.
- **Japan & Korea**: These countries have strict anti-hemp laws, so importing seeds may lead to legal consequences.
- **Singapore & Malaysia**: Marijuana use and cultivation are heavily penalized, so proceed with caution.
Always research your local laws to ensure compliance before purchasing or planting marijuana seeds.
### How to Choose the Ideal Weed Seeds Across Asia
Selecting the right seeds is crucial for a successful cultivation experience. Here are some tips to guide your choice:
1. **Determine Your Goals**: Are you growing for health-related, personal enjoyment, or industrial purposes? Different strains cater to different needs.
2. **Seed Quality**: Look for seeds with a rich, shiny appearance and a firm shell. Avoid seeds that are cracked or immature.
3. **Strain Type**: Choose between broadleaf, sativa, or hybrid strains based on your desired effects and growth requirements.
4. **Renowned Seed Banks**: Opt for reputable suppliers with positive reviews and assured germination rates.
